Ingredients
For the Cake
- 3 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 tbsp baking powder
- ½ tsp salt
- 1 cup unsalted butter, softened
- 2 cups sugar
- 4 large eggs
- 1 cup sour cream
- 1 tbsp vanilla extract
- ½ cup milk
For the Swirl
- ½ cup brown sugar
- 2 tsp ground cinnamon
For the Optional Glaze
- 1 cup powdered sugar
- 2–3 tbsp milk
- ½ tsp vanilla extract
How to Make Moist Cinnamon Swirl Bundt Cake
Step 1: Preheat the Oven
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ease and flour a bundt pan thoroughly, making sure every groove is coated to prevent sticking.
Step 2: Mix the Dry Ingredients
In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, and salt. Set aside.
Step 3: Cream Butter & Sugar
In a large mixing bowl, beat the softened butter and granulated sugar together until light and fluffy, about 3–4 minutes. This step creates air pockets that give the cake a tender crumb.
Step 4: Add Eggs, Sour Cream & Vanilla
Beat in the e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ition. Stir in the sour cream and vanilla extract until combined.
Step 5: Incorporate the Dry Mix & Milk
Alternate adding the dry ingredients and milk to the butter mixture. Start and end with dry ingredients. Mix until just combined—overmixing can make the cake dense.
Step 6: Assemble the Swirl
In a small bowl, mix together brown sugar and cinnamon. Pour half of the cake batter into the prepared bundt pan. Sprinkle cinnamon-sugar mixture evenly over this layer before pouring remaining batter on top.
Step 7: Create the Marble Effect
Using a butter knife, gently swirl the batter in a figure-eight motion to create a ribbon effect. Don’t overdo it—you want visible layers.
Step 8: Bake to Perfection
Place in preheated oven and bake for 50–60 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into thickest part comes out clean.
Step 9: Cool & Release
Allow cake to cool in pan for 15 minutes before carefully inverting it onto a wire rack. Cool completely before glazing.
Step 10: Optional Glaze
Whisk together powdered sugar, milk, and vanilla until smooth. Drizzle over cooled cake for extra sweetness and polished look.

How to Perfect Moist Cinnamon Swirl Bundt Cake
To ensure your Moist Cinnamon Swirl Bundt Cake turns out perfectly every time, follow these tips for success.
- Use Room Temperature Ingredients: Allow eggs and butter to sit out before mixing. This helps create a smooth batter.
- Don’t Overmix the Batter: Mix until ingredients are just combined. Overmixing can lead to a dense cake.
- Grease the Pan Well: Make sure to coat every nook and cranny of the bundt pan to prevent sticking.
- Check for Doneness Early: Start checking your cake at 50 minutes. Every oven is different, so adjust accordingly.
- Cool Before Glazing: Let the cake cool completely before adding any glaze for better adherence and presentation.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
Baking a Moist Cinnamon Swirl Bundt Cake can be simple, but there are common mistakes that can hinder your success. Here are some pitfalls to watch out for:
- Not properly greasing the pan: Failing to grease and flour the bundt pan may cause the cake to stick, ruining its shape. Always ensure every groove is coated.
- Overmixing the batter: Mixing too much after adding the dry ingredients can lead to a dense cake. Mix just until combined for a light texture.
- Skipping the cooling time: Cutting into the cake too soon can cause it to fall apart. Let it cool in the pan for a full 15 minutes before inverting.
- Ignoring ingredient temperature: Using cold eggs or butter can affect how well they incorporate into the batter. Bring all ingredients to room temperature for best results.
- Not using fresh spices: Ground cinnamon loses potency over time. Ensure your spices are fresh for maximum flavor in your cake.
Storage & Reheating Instructions
Refrigerator Storage
- item Store your Moist Cinnamon Swirl Bundt Cake in an airtight container.
- item It will last up to 5 days in the refrigerator.
- item To maintain moisture, consider wrapping it in plastic wrap before placing it in a container.
Freezing Moist Cinnamon Swirl Bundt Cake
- item You can freeze the cake for up to 3 months.
- item Wrap it tightly in plastic wrap and then aluminum foil or place it in a freezer-safe bag.
- item Thaw overnight in the refrigerator when ready to enjoy.
Reheating Moist Cinnamon Swirl Bundt Cake
- item Oven: Preheat to 350°F (175°C), cover with foil, and heat for about 10-15 minutes.
- item Microwave: Heat individual slices on medium power for about 15-20 seconds until warm.
- item Stovetop: Place slices in a skillet over low heat, covering with a lid until warmed through.
Frequently Asked Questions
If you’re curious about making this Moist Cinnamon Swirl Bundt Cake, here are some frequently asked questions:
How do I know when my Moist Cinnamon Swirl Bundt Cake is done?
The cake is done when a toothpick inserted into the thickest part comes out clean. Check around the 50-minute mark for best results.
Can I use whole wheat flour instead?
Yes, you can substitute half of the all-purpose flour with whole wheat flour for added nutrition. The texture may vary slightly.
What if I don’t have sour cream?
You can use plain yogurt or buttermilk as substitutes for sour cream without compromising moisture.
Is there a way to make this cake dairy-free?
To make your Moist Cinnamon Swirl Bundt Cake dairy-free, use coconut oil instead of butter and non-dairy milk alternatives like almond or oat milk.
How should I store leftover glaze?
Store any leftover glaze in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to one week. Re-whisk before using again.
